CVE-2025-54445
Samsung MagicINFO 9 Server XML External Entity Reference SSRF
Description

Improper Restriction of XML External Entity Reference vulnerability in Samsung Electronics MagicINFO 9 Server allows Server Side Request Forgery.This issue affects MagicINFO 9 Server: less than 21.1080.0.
